About Ehsan Nazemi
Ehsan Nazemi is a scholar working on Biomedical Engineering, Mechanics of Materials, Radiation, Control and Systems Engineering and Electrical and Electronic Engineering, having authored 85 papers that have together received 2.8k indexed citations. Recurring topics across this work include Fluid Dynamics and Mixing (34 papers), Flow Measurement and Analysis (29 papers), Fault Detection and Control Systems (19 papers), Nuclear Physics and Applications (17 papers), Advanced X-ray and CT Imaging (9 papers), Electrical and Bioimpedance Tomography (9 papers), Non-Destructive Testing Techniques (7 papers) and Nuclear Engineering Thermal-Hydraulics (7 papers). The work is most often cited by research in Radiation (428 citations), Mechanics of Materials (884 citations), Control and Systems Engineering (679 citations), Biomedical Engineering (1.2k citations) and Analytical Chemistry (211 citations). Ehsan Nazemi has collaborated with scholars based in Iran, Belgium and Saudi Arabia. Frequent co-authors include Gholam Hossein Roshani, S.A.H. Feghhi, Saeed Setayeshi, Robert Hanus, Mohammad Sattari, Enrico Corniani, Ehsan Eftekhari-Zadeh, Giang T.T. Phan, Osman Taylan and Peshawa Jamal Muhammad Ali. Their work appears in journals such as Applied Radiation and Isotopes, Flow Measurement and Instrumentation, Measurement, Sustainability and Radiation Measurements.
